DELICIOUS APPLE SALAD



Delicious Apple Salad image

This yummy fruit salad was a favorite of my great-grandmother's. My family always enjoys it, and I'm happy knowing it's good for them, too. -Sue Gronholz, Beaver Dam, Wisconsin

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 15m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 cups cubed apples (1/2 inch)
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 cup chopped celery
1 cup miniature marshmallows
2/3 cup fat-free mayonnaise
1/2 cup chopped pecans or walnuts

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, toss apples with lemon juice. Add celery and marshmallows. Stir in mayonnaise., Refrigerate, covered, until serving. Stir in pecans before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 140 calories, Fat 7g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 234mg sodium, Carbohydrate 21g carbohydrate (13g s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 1g protein. Diabetic Exchanges

CRUNCHY APPLE SALAD



Crunchy Apple Salad image

This old-fashioned salad is part of my favorite meal that Mom used to make. Crunchy apples, celery and walnuts blend well with the creamy mayonnaise. -Julie Pearsall, Union Springs, New York

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 10m

Yield 16 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 5

4 large apples, diced
1 cup chopped celery
1 cup raisins
1 cup chopped walnuts
1/2 cup mayonnaise

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the apples, celery, raisins and walnuts. Add mayonnaise; toss to coat. Cover and refrigerate until ser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 147 calories, Fat 10g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 3mg cholesterol, Sodium 45mg sodium, Carbohydrate 14g carbohydrate (11g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 2g protein.

APPLE SALAD



Apple Salad image

Beverly Little of Marietta, Georgia sent in this delightfully refreshing salad. With only six ingredients, it's simple to assemble and quick to serve. A creamy dressy coasts the crunchy apples, celery and chewy dates.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 10m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 celery ribs, finely chopped
4 medium apples, peeled and chopped
1 cup fat-free whipped topping
1/4 cup chopped dates or raisins
2 tablespoons chopped pecans
4 teaspoons reduced-fat mayonnaise

Steps:

  • In a bowl, combine all the ingredients. Cover and refrigerate until ser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 121 calories, Fat 3g f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 1mg cholesterol, Sodium 51mg sodium, Carbohydrate 23g carbohydrate (0 sugars, Fiber 3g fiber), Protein 1g protein. Diabetic Exchanges

OUTRAGEOUS APPLE SALAD



Outrageous Apple Salad image

Make and share this Outrageous Apple Salad rec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Clifford Boren

Categories     Apple

Time 15m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 apples, coarsely chopped
1 orange, coarsely chopped
1 carrot, coarsely chopped
1 tablespoon molasses
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ar (more if you like tart)
1/2 cup raisins
1/2 cup walnuts

Steps:

  • Mix together the molasses, oil, and vinegar.
  • Mix together the fuit and nuts.
  • Toss fruit combination with the dressing.
  • Chill for a couple of hours before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 266.7, Fat 13.2, SaturatedFat 1.4, Sodium 16.6, Carbohydrate 38.6, Fiber 5, Sugar 27.7, Protein 3.5

Tips:

  • Choose the right apples: Use firm, crisp apples that will hold their shape when tossed in the salad. Granny Smith, Honeycrisp, and Braeburn apples are all good choices.
  • Cut the apples thinly: This will help them to absorb the dressing and flavors of the other ingredients.
  • Add some crunch: Toasted nuts, seeds, or crispy vegetables like celery or jicama will add a nice contrast to the soft apples.
  • Use a flavorful dressing: A vinaigrette or yogurt-based dressing is a good choice for an apple salad. Be sure to season it well with salt and pepper.
  • Let the salad chill: This will allow the flavors to meld and develop. Serve the salad chilled or at room temperature.
